Had lunch and took a tour of the facility. The food was quite tasty and served at appropriate temperature. Residents seemed to be happy and enjoying their meals. Wait staff seemed to know all of the residents' names. Facility is not overly large, with 180 apartments. There is a waiting list to get in. Only toured one studio apartment, which was too small for my needs. Monthly fee includes 3 meals a day - no kitchens in the units, to my knowledge. Nice location.
